Deanna Harless

Graduate Nursing

Dr. Deanna Fredericks Harless earned her BSN from McNeese State University; her MSN at the University of Texas Health Science Center at Houston as an emergency and acute care nurse practitioner; her DNP from Southeastern Louisiana University; and a post-master’s certificate as a family nurse practitioner from the University of South Alabama. She is currently a PhD student at William Carey University. 

Dr. Harless is a Board-Certified Acute Care & Family Nurse Practitioner and has practiced for 18 years in neurosurgery. She has experience as a hospitalist, in occupational medicine, and in hospice.   She currently works part-time in geriatrics. 

Her research and practice interests include neurosurgical and geriatric care, as well as competency-based education in online advanced practice curricula. 

She is currently the MSN Graduate Coordinator for McNeese.
